Vice President Yemi Osinbajo has said that the General Overseer of The Redeemed Christian Church (RCCG) Pastor Enoch Adeboye appeared to have seen a vision of a possible impending danger for him during a prayer session they both had the night before the helicopter taking him and his aides to Kogi State crashed in Kabba.

Prof Osinbajo who stated this during a thanksgiving service organised on his behalf by Pastor Adeboye, narrated how Pastor Enoch Adeboye prayed for him before his accident on Saturday.

In a statement made available to newsmen, the Vice President’s media assistant, Laolu Akande, Osinbajo described his survival as ”a manifestation of God’s word”.

The statement read in part, “On Friday, we went to (RCCG) camp; usually, I attend our Holy Ghost service. We came in very late from Akwa Ibom State. We arrived just in time for the grace at the end of the service. After that, our daddy in the Lord, (G.O) Pastor Adeboye, wanted to speak to me.

”He asked me how things were going on, the campaign activities and all that, and I explained everything; what I was doing on the campaign trail and all of that, some of the challenges. He (Adeboye) then said I am going to pray for you. He said a prayer that turned out to be very interesting because usually, as you know, he doesn’t pray for long.

“He said “Lord God Almighty, I want you to protect this man. You know how very dear he is to my heart. I want you to protect him. I found it very funny that he repeated it several times and then he prayed for favour and other things.

“So, when the crash happened, immediately it dawned on me that the Lord God had led him to say that very special prayer. And the Lord God Almighty delivered us by His word that, ‘even when 10,000 fall by our side, no harm whatsoever, will come near us’.”

Mr Osinbajo thanked God for the gift of life and reeled out the names of those on the flight crew with him.

“They are Labour Minister, Stephen Ocheni; & Mr Femi Osinbajo, my elder brother; Babafemi Ojudu, Special Adviser and Ambassador Abdullahi Gwary, SSA Foreign Affairs/Protocol.

“Others are Mr Laolu Akande, my spokesman; Dr Biodun Adelowo, my physician; Mr Doyin Adetuberu, security officer; and Ayoola Oladunni, (ADC) and others.”
